    Set within a handsome Victorian tenement, this beautifully presented two bedroom second floor flat enjoys a wonderfully airy ambience due to its neutral décor and large picture windows. Located in the heart of popular Abbeyhill, the flat promises a prime city location; serviced by a delightful array of local amenities and just a 15 minute walk from Princes Street and Waverley train station.

     

    Accessed via a communal stairwell, with secure entry, the flat opens into a welcoming entrance hall laid with practical timber-effect flooring and featuring a handy store cupboard. Decorated in a lightly-toned palette, accompanied by plush carpeting, the lounge/ dining room retains the authentic features of a deep panelled window surround and an Edinburgh Press for storage plus ffers lovely views over the streets below. The contemporary fitted kitchen is set against rich red décor and boasts an array of crisp-white cabinets paired with granite-effect worktops plus integrated and freestanding appliances. The double room enjoys a sunny south-facing aspect, leafy rear garden views and ample space for bedroom furniture, whilst the spacious single bedroom is currently set up as a home office. Enhanced by chic stone-effect tiling, the bathroom comprises a contemporary basin set into a timber-effect vanity unit and a shower-over-bath. Completing the accommodation is a separate WC.  The property benefits from gas central heating, double glazing, access to a well-kept communal rear garden, and unrestricted on-street parking can be found within the immediate vicinity.

    Abbeyhill enjoys an ideal location with some of the capital’s top attractions like the Royal Mile, Parliament, Holyrood Palace, all on your doorstep. A wide range of independent shops, boutiques, cafés, eateries and pubs can be found in the immediate area.For the outdoor enthusiast, Arthur’s Seat, Calton Hill and Holyrood Park all offer vast open spaces and spectacular panoramic views of the city.
